What lens mount is the Sony FS7?

January 30, 2022
in Guides, Technology
Reading Time: 7 mins read
A A

The FS7 features Sony’s E-Mount, which some may know from Sony’s popular line of mirrorless cameras. In addition to lenses from Sony, Zeiss and others, this mount can also be adapted to a wide variety of lenses due to its very shallow flange depth.

Does Sony FS7 shoot 4K?

The FS7 does record 4K video internally with a super 35mm Exmor CMOS sensor, giving the image a nice film look with beautiful depth of field. The actual resolution in camera is UHD (3840 x 2160), not quite full 4K — for that you need an external recorder.

What type of camera is the Sony FS7?

The Sony PXW-FS7 is a 4K Super 35mm Exmor CMOS Sensor XDCAM Camera. Cropped sensor, E mount. Includes Metabones Canon EF Lens to Sony T Smart Adaptor.

What format does FS7 shoot?

The PXW-FS7 supports two formats, XAVC and MPEG-2 HD 422, which can be selected to suit the application. Two XAVC compression systems (Intra and Long GOP) are provided through an H. 264AVC codec. Intra supports recording with 4:2:2 10-bit sampling for 4K and Full HD, as well as a high bit rate of up to 600 Mbps.

Is FS5 a 10 bit?

In HD the Sony FS5 captures 10 bit 4:2:2 at up to 50Mbps max. When recording (internally) 4K (UHD 3840×2160) the camera captures only 8 bit 4:2:0 at 100Mbps max.

Does the Sony FS7 shoot raw?

12-bit linear RAW

That’s the concept behind Sony RAW recording. If you want the maximum flexibility that 4K and 2K RAW deliver, the FS7 and FS7 II supports RAW recording on outboard recorders, sold separately. To enable RAW recording, first attach the XDCA-FS7 extension unit, sold separately.

When was the Sony FS7 released?

In 2014, Sony’s FS7 brought the FS-series camcorders into a new age with an innovative ergonomic design, robust recording capabilities, and extensive modularity.

What type of camera is an FS5?

Sony says the FS5 is the first Super 35mm camcorder with a built-in electronic variable ND filter, with linear control from 1/4 ND to 128 ND. The Super35mm Exmor CMOS sensor has 11.6 megapixels of which 8.3 will be active.

Does FS5 shoot 4K?

Internal 4K recording

Perfect sense. … And if you want to record in 4K, the FS5 supports internal recording at frame rates of 23.98, 25 and 29.97fps. The camera is able to record QFHD (3840 x 2160) at 60 or 100 Mbps.

Can FS7 shoot ProRes?

Sony understands that some workflows are committed to the Apple ProRes 422 codec. Our XDCA-FS7 extension unit, sold separately, supports Apple ProRes 422 and Apple ProRes 422 HQ – 1920 x 1080 recording to an XQD™ card in the camera.

Does Sony FS7 shoot ProRes?

The XDCA-FS7 will encode the video stream into the Apple ProRes 422 codec, which is then recorded on to the internal XQD media. A built-in Full HD ProRes encoding function enables ProRes-format recording to an XQD card in the camera.
